Understanding Practice Types: FFS vs. PPO
When exploring dental practice opportunities, it’s important to understand the difference between Fee-for-Service (FFS) and PPO practices:
FFS Practices: Revenue comes directly from patients for services rendered. These practices often offer higher profitability and greater control over treatment plans.
PPO Practices: Revenue is influenced by insurance reimbursement rates and network restrictions. While these practices may have a stable patient base, profit margins can be lower.
Knowing the type of practice you prefer will help narrow your search and identify opportunities that align with your goals.
Key Considerations When Buying a Practice
Location
Assess demographics, local competition, and community growth.
Proximity to your desired living area is important for work-life balance.
Patient Base
Look at active patient numbers, retention rates, and treatment history.
A loyal and growing patient base increases practice stability and value.
Growth Potential
Evaluate opportunities to expand services, add staff, or increase hours.
Identify whether the practice has underutilized potential, such as hygiene or specialty services.
